
将多个PDF文件插入到Excel的最佳方法
要将多个PDF文件插入到Excel中,可以使用插入对象、超链接、PDF转换为图片等方法。本文将详细介绍这些方法,并提供具体的操作步骤和注意事项。插入对象是一种常见且简单的方法,可以直接将PDF文件嵌入到Excel工作表中。下面将详细介绍这种方法的使用步骤。
一、插入对象
1. 打开Excel工作表
首先,打开需要插入PDF文件的Excel工作表。确保你已经准备好所有需要插入的PDF文件。
2. 选择插入位置
在Excel工作表中选择你希望插入PDF文件的位置。通常情况下,你可以在任意单元格中插入PDF文件,但为了方便管理和查看,建议选择一个合适的位置。
3. 插入对象
点击“插入”选项卡,然后选择“对象”选项。在弹出的对话框中,选择“由文件创建”选项,然后点击“浏览”按钮,找到并选择你需要插入的PDF文件。最后,点击“确定”按钮,PDF文件将会被嵌入到Excel工作表中。
4. 调整对象大小和位置
插入PDF文件后,你可以调整其大小和位置。点击PDF对象的边框,然后拖动其边缘来调整大小。你还可以将其拖动到工作表中的任何位置,以确保其不会遮挡其他重要信息。
二、插入超链接
如果你不希望将PDF文件直接嵌入到Excel工作表中,可以选择使用超链接的方法。这种方法可以保持Excel文件的轻便,同时方便用户点击链接来查看PDF文件。
1. 准备PDF文件
将所有需要插入的PDF文件放置在一个文件夹中,确保它们易于访问。
2. 插入超链接
在Excel工作表中选择你希望插入超链接的单元格。点击“插入”选项卡,然后选择“链接”选项。在弹出的对话框中,点击“现有文件或网页”选项,找到并选择你需要链接的PDF文件。最后,点击“确定”按钮,超链接将会被插入到Excel工作表中。
3. 自定义超链接文本
默认情况下,超链接文本将会是PDF文件的名称。你可以根据需要修改超链接文本,以使其更具描述性。右键点击超链接,然后选择“编辑超链接”选项。在弹出的对话框中,修改“要显示的文本”字段,然后点击“确定”按钮。
三、PDF转换为图片
如果你希望在Excel工作表中直接显示PDF文件的内容,可以将PDF文件转换为图片,然后将图片插入到Excel工作表中。
1. 使用PDF转换工具
使用PDF转换工具将PDF文件转换为图片格式(如JPEG、PNG等)。有许多在线和离线工具可以完成此任务,如Adobe Acrobat、Smallpdf、PDF to Image等。
2. 插入图片
在Excel工作表中选择你希望插入图片的位置。点击“插入”选项卡,然后选择“图片”选项。在弹出的对话框中,找到并选择你需要插入的图片文件。最后,点击“插入”按钮,图片将会被插入到Excel工作表中。
3. 调整图片大小和位置
插入图片后,你可以调整其大小和位置。点击图片的边框,然后拖动其边缘来调整大小。你还可以将其拖动到工作表中的任何位置,以确保其不会遮挡其他重要信息。
四、使用VBA宏
如果你需要将大量的PDF文件插入到Excel工作表中,可以使用VBA宏来自动化这一过程。这种方法适用于高级用户,能够大大提高工作效率。
1. 启动VBA编辑器
按下Alt + F11键启动VBA编辑器。然后,点击“插入”选项卡,选择“模块”选项。
2. 编写VBA代码
在新建的模块中,编写如下VBA代码:
Sub InsertPDFs()
Dim ws As Worksheet
Dim pdfFolder As String
Dim pdfFile As String
Dim cell As Range
' 设置工作表和PDF文件夹路径
Set ws = ThisWorkbook.Sheets("Sheet1")
pdfFolder = "C:PathToPDFs"
' 设置插入位置
Set cell = ws.Range("A1")
' 遍历文件夹中的所有PDF文件
pdfFile = Dir(pdfFolder & "*.pdf")
Do While pdfFile <> ""
' 插入PDF文件
ws.OLEObjects.Add(Filename:=pdfFolder & pdfFile, Link:=False, DisplayAsIcon:=True, IconLabel:=pdfFile).Top = cell.Top
cell.Offset(1, 0).Select
pdfFile = Dir
Loop
End Sub
3. 运行VBA代码
关闭VBA编辑器,返回到Excel工作表。按下Alt + F8键,选择刚才编写的宏,然后点击“运行”按钮。VBA宏将会自动遍历指定文件夹中的所有PDF文件,并将它们插入到Excel工作表中。
五、注意事项
1. 文件大小
无论是嵌入对象还是插入图片,PDF文件的大小都会直接影响Excel文件的大小。如果需要插入大量的PDF文件,建议使用超链接的方法,以保持Excel文件的轻便。
2. 可视性
插入对象和图片的方法会直接在Excel工作表中显示PDF文件的内容,可能会影响工作表的可视性和布局。建议在插入前规划好插入位置,以确保工作表的整洁和易读。
3. 文件路径
在使用超链接和VBA宏时,确保PDF文件的路径正确无误。如果文件路径发生变化,超链接和宏将无法正常工作。
4. 安全性
在插入PDF文件前,确保这些文件来源可靠且无病毒。避免在Excel工作表中插入不安全的文件,以免对电脑系统造成威胁。
结论
将多个PDF文件插入到Excel中有多种方法可以选择,包括插入对象、插入超链接、PDF转换为图片和使用VBA宏。这些方法各有优缺点,适用于不同的使用场景和需求。通过合理选择和使用这些方法,你可以轻松地将PDF文件整合到Excel工作表中,提高工作效率和数据管理的便捷性。
相关问答FAQs:
1. 如何将多个PDF文件全部插入到Excel表格中?
- 问题:我有多个PDF文件,想要将它们全部插入到一个Excel表格中,应该如何操作?
- 回答:您可以使用特定的软件或在线工具来实现这个目标。首先,将PDF文件转换为Excel格式,然后将它们逐个插入到Excel表格中。您可以使用Adobe Acrobat、Wondershare PDFelement或SmallPDF等软件来转换PDF文件,并使用Excel的插入功能将它们添加到表格中。
2. 如何在Excel中导入多个PDF文件?
- 问题:我有多个PDF文件,希望能够将它们一次性导入到Excel中,而不是逐个插入。有没有什么简便的方法?
- 回答:是的,您可以使用Excel的"数据"功能来导入多个PDF文件。首先,打开Excel并选择要导入数据的单元格。然后,选择"数据"选项卡,并点击"从文本"。在弹出的窗口中,选择您的PDF文件,并按照向导的步骤导入数据。这样,您就可以一次性将多个PDF文件导入到Excel中。
3. 如何将多个PDF文件合并到一个Excel工作簿中?
- 问题:我有多个PDF文件,想要将它们合并到一个Excel工作簿中以便更好地管理。有没有什么方法可以实现这个目标?
- 回答:是的,您可以使用一些专业的PDF工具来合并多个PDF文件,并将它们保存为一个Excel工作簿。首先,使用软件(如Adobe Acrobat)将多个PDF文件合并为一个文件。然后,将合并后的PDF文件转换为Excel格式,并将其保存为一个工作簿。这样,您就可以将多个PDF文件整合到一个Excel工作簿中,方便管理和查看。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4568075